Step 1: Download the Kindle App (Unless You're a Literary Hermit)
This might seem like a no-brainer, but hey, you never know. If you haven't already, head over to the Mac App Store and snag the free Kindle app. It's like having a mini-library permanently attached to your computer – minus the overdue fees (score!).

Step 2: Unleash Your Inner Bookworm (Aka, Find the Kindle Store)
Now for the fun part: book shopping! Open the Kindle app and look for the "Kindle Store" tab at the top right corner. Yes, it's really that simple. Step 3: Embrace the Power of the Search Bar (Because Nobody Likes Scrolling Through Infinity)
So, you've got your eye on a particular book. Excellent! The Kindle Store has a nifty search bar just waiting to be used. Type in the title or author's name, and bingo! Your next great read appears before your very eyes.

Step 4: Delivering the Goods (And By Goods, We Mean Books)
Once you've found your literary treasure, click on the book to see more details (and that oh-so-important price tag). Look for the "Deliver to" dropdown menu. Make sure "Your Name's Kindle for Mac" is selected. This ensures the book gets beamed directly to your app, ready for whenever your next reading craving strikes.
Pro Tip: If you're feeling generous (or have a friend with a serious case of book FOMO), you can also choose to deliver the book to a different Kindle device or app.

Step 5: The Moment of Truth (Aka, Clicking that Beautiful "Buy" Button)
This is it, the grand finale! With trembling fingers (or maybe not, because you're a total book-buying pro now), click the glorious "Buy" button. Congratulations! You've officially purchased a book on your Kindle app. High fives all around!
